Transaction 75d16abf9605b967fd133f5a682dd20b7ae4e6249516753850c2b4e4bb2e66fb

2 Input
1 Outputs
  • 75d16abf9605b967fd133f5a682dd20b7ae4e6249516753850c2b4e4bb2e66fb:0
  • value  13851815
    address  13PdBNAHQwGxW6BygLrn5tyuJfxdpZUkct